# # This file is executed each time a subshell is spawned. # set path=( /usr/ucb /pkg/java-1.2.1/bin /encs/bin /site/bin /usr/bin /usr/sbin \ /bin /usr/hosts /usr/X11R6/bin /sbin /usr/lib \ ~ ~/bin ~/bin/dev ) # Default permission # on file: 600 # on dir : 700 umask 077 # Set this for all shells set noclobber limit coredumpsize 0 # Skip remaining setup if not an interactive shell if ($?USER == 0 || $?prompt == 0) then exit endif # Aliases for all shells alias cp 'cp -i' alias mv 'mv -i' alias rm 'rm -i' alias quota 'quota -v' alias xssh 'ssh -X' # ...added by SM alias dir 'ls -a' # Do I really need this now??? alias del 'rm -i' # And this one? alias md 'mkdir' alias rmd 'rmdir' alias screensaver 'xscreensaver &' alias lock 'xscreensaver-command -lock' alias msgon 'mesg y' alias msgoff 'mesg n' setenv EDITOR vim setenv CVSEDITOR vim setenv CVS_RSH ssh set notify set ignoreeof # Prevents Ctrl+D from logging out set history = 100 set savehist = 100 set prompt = "%m.%n [%c] % " set filec # file completion on ESC list on ^D # Other aliases alias ls 'ls --color' alias lc 'ls -F' alias ll 'ls -l' alias hi 'history' alias clear # EOF